How to Restrict the Access to Upload Files Based on User Roles with Checkout Files Upload for WooCommerce?

Restricting the Access to Upload Files Based on User Roles

To restrict access to upload files based on user roles with Checkout Files Upload for WooCommerce, follow these steps:

Go to WooCommerce > Checkout Files Upload > File Upload Rules.

Click on the “Add file upload rule” button.

While creating a new rule, customize the following settings under “User Roles”:

User Roles: Select the specific user roles for which you want to display the file upload field. Leave this field empty to allow all user roles to access the file upload field. The available user roles might include:

  • Guest
  • Administrator
  • Editor
  • Author
  • Contributor
  • Subscriber
  • Customer
  • Manager
  • Wholesale
  • B2B
  • Retailer

After selecting the desired user roles, click the “Publish” button to save the rule.

By configuring the “User Roles” settings, you can control which user roles have access to the file upload field during the checkout process. For example, you might want to allow only logged-in customers or specific user roles to upload files.
